What were the verb tenses used?

The verb tenses used are respectively:

  1. Simple Past ( the verb to record is a regular verb, we only add 'ed'.
  2. Past Perfect  ( the auxiliary verb 'had'  is used in this verb tense)
  3. Present Perfect ( the auxiliary verb 'have' is used in this verb tense)
  4. Simple Present  ( in the simple present tense we should add 's' when we talk about  'he', 'she' and 'it'.

We can identify the differences between verb tenses by finding time expressions. For instance, in the present simple useful time expressions are 'every day', ' always', ' usually',etc. In the simple past tense we have the following time expressions 'weeks or days ago', 'yesterday', 'last year',etc.
